Warehouse demolition services involve the careful dismantling and removal of large commercial or industrial structures, such as warehouses, manufacturing plants, or storage facilities. These projects typically require specialized equipment and experienced contractors to ensure the structure is taken down safely and efficiently. The process includes stripping out interior fixtures, dismantling the building’s framework, and managing the disposal or recycling of debris. Professional warehouse demolition helps clear the site for future development, renovation, or repurposing, making it a practical solution for property owners looking to make the most of their land.

What is involved in warehouse demolition services? Warehouse demolition services typically include the removal of structures, machinery, and debris to safely dismantle and clear a commercial or industrial space.
Are there different types of warehouse demolition options? Yes, options can include interior selective demolition, full structure teardown, or deconstruction, depending on the project needs.
